Understanding Audio Drivers and Their Importance
Before delving into the specifics of the Asus Via Audio Driver 7131 Beta for Windows 7, it’s crucial to understand the fundamental role of audio drivers. Audio drivers are software programs that act as an intermediary between the operating system (Windows 7 in this case) and the sound card or audio chipset. They translate the operating system’s instructions into a language that the audio hardware can understand, enabling the computer to play and record sound.
Without a properly installed and functioning audio driver, the computer will be unable to utilize its audio capabilities. This can result in a complete lack of sound output, distorted audio, or other audio-related issues. Keeping audio drivers up-to-date is essential for optimal performance, compatibility with new software and hardware, and bug fixes that address potential problems.

Compatibility Considerations:
Before installing the Asus Via Audio Driver 7131 Beta for Windows 7, it’s absolutely crucial to verify that it is compatible with your specific Asus motherboard or sound card model. Installing an incompatible driver can lead to system instability, hardware malfunction, or other unforeseen problems.
- Check Asus Website: The primary source for compatibility information is the official Asus website. Locate your motherboard or sound card model and navigate to the support or driver download section. Check if the Via Audio Driver 7131 Beta is listed as a compatible driver for Windows 7.
- Review Readme File: If available, carefully review the driver’s readme file. This file often contains detailed information about compatible hardware, installation instructions, known issues, and other important details.
- Consider System Architecture: Ensure that the driver is designed for the correct system architecture (32-bit or 64-bit) of your Windows 7 installation. Installing a driver designed for the wrong architecture can cause serious problems.
Installation Process:
The installation process for the Asus Via Audio Driver 7131 Beta for Windows 7 typically involves the following steps:

- Extract the Files: Extract the contents of the downloaded ZIP or RAR archive to a folder on your hard drive.
- Uninstall Existing Drivers (Optional): It’s generally recommended to uninstall any existing Via audio drivers before installing the new beta driver. This can help prevent conflicts and ensure a clean installation. Use the Device Manager to uninstall the current audio driver.
- Run the Setup Program: Locate the setup.exe or install.exe file within the extracted folder and run it.
- Follow the On-Screen Instructions: Follow the on-screen instructions provided by the installation wizard. This may involve accepting license agreements, selecting installation options, and restarting your computer.
- Verify Installation: After the installation is complete, verify that the driver has been installed correctly by checking the Device Manager. The Via audio device should be listed under "Sound, video and game controllers" without any error messages.
Potential Risks and Precautions:
As a beta driver, the Asus Via Audio Driver 7131 Beta for Windows 7 may not be fully tested and may contain bugs or compatibility issues. It’s important to take the following precautions:
- Create a System Restore Point: Before installing the driver, create a system restore point. This will allow you to revert your system to a previous state if the driver causes problems.
- Read User Feedback: Search online forums and communities for user feedback regarding the driver. This can provide valuable insights into potential issues or benefits.
- Monitor System Stability: After installing the driver, closely monitor your system for any signs of instability, such as crashes, freezes, or audio-related problems.
- Have a Backup Plan: Be prepared to uninstall the driver and revert to a previous version if necessary.
